The independent review of amendment 3 returned two findings; sweeping the row
adjacent to the second found a third. Three findings, all blocking.
1. Gates 1-3 were no longer evidenced against the final staged tree, and two
claims asserted otherwise. Amendment 1 corrected the false writer comment
IN CODE, after the gates had run. Amendment 3 then wrote both "the
implementation has survived all three reviews unchanged" and "gates 1-3
stand on an unchanged staged tree." Both false.
A comment cannot change behaviour, but the gate is specified over the
staged artifact, not over one a reader is invited to infer is equivalent.
This is the substitution CLAUDE.md forbids by name -- "reasoning that a
mutation would fail signs nothing" -- committed in the document whose
subject is a check that was a tautology because nobody had measured it.
Both claims corrected, and gates 1-3 re-run cold after cargo clean -p on
all four touched crates:
gate 1 1577 passed / 0 failed / 0 ignored, 42 suites, cargo exit 0
gate 2 1.95.0, exit 0, 0 warning/error lines, all four crates
observed re-Checking-ed, so not a cache replay
gate 3 1.95.0, exit 0
The 1577 is unchanged from execution, which is the expected outcome for a
comment fix -- but it is now measured rather than predicted, and that
distinction is the finding.
Method note: both re-runs were first captured through tail, which
truncated the aggregate counts and the Checking lines -- the same
truncated-evidence failure §0.4 records as its second instrument failure.
Caught and re-run with full capture before reporting. A gate result read
through tail is not a gate result.

Findings 2 and 3 are the shape amendments 2 and 3 kept finding: a statement
true when written, left standing unmarked once a later round overruled it. A
disposition column is a history; unmarked, it reads as instruction.
